Bruce Almighty

MPAA Rating: PG-13

Entertainment: +2

Content: -2

When local TV news reporter Bruce Nolan (Jim Carrey) loses his job in this comedy, he becomes so angry with God that he mocks Him and dares God to smite him. His girlfriend Grace (Jennifer Aniston) tries to get Bruce to see that everything happens for a reason. Bruce gets a cell phone call and is instructed to go to the Omni Presents building, where he meets the janitor (Morgan Freeman), who turns out to be God. God offers Bruce the chance take on Gods job and see if he can do it better than the Almighty. He accepts the offer and uses his divine power for his own gain; he gets a promotion to news anchor, has great sex with his girlfriend and gets back at a gang who beat him up. But bad things happen when Bruce cant handle Gods job. When he loses Grace, he falls on his knees in desperation and cries out to God. He goes to heaven after being killed by a vehicle, and God brings him back to life once Bruce decides to put Graces feelings and needs before his own.

Bruce Almighty is a funny and entertaining film, but it lacks taste and has several negative elements. The portrayal of God in the film is certainly not the God of the Bible and is at times blasphemous. Scripture is often misquoted and misused, and Jesus Christ is never presented as the answer to our problems. The film doesnt delve into issues of specific religious faiths. Needless to say, the films theology is not even close to what Christians believe. Other questionable elements include implied sex, a news team wanting to report a sex scandal in the mayors office, a monkey coming out of mans rear, a girl in bathroom making orgasmic sounds and motions, and farting sounds coming from Bruce (as God). Based on these elements, Preview cannot give this film anything other than a negative acceptability rating.

Summary
The following categories contain objective listings of film content which contribute to the subjective numeric Content ratings posted to the left and on the Home page.

Crude Language: several (5) times hell 3, damn 2. Moderate: several (6) times ass 5, bastard 1.

Obscene Language: many (12) times words referring to genitals and rear end 7, words referring to excretion 1, f-word 1, s-word 1, sucks 2.

Profanity: Regular: several (6) times G used in a derogatory manner 5, J used in a derogatory manner 1. Exclamatory: several (9) times OMG 7, MG 1, for the love of G 1.

Violence: few times man gets physically thrown out of his place of employment, gang beats man up, man hit by vehicle and dies.

Sex: none.

Nudity: few times woman in slip, man in underwear, low-cut dress on woman shows cleavage

Sexual Dialogue/Gesture: several times girls breasts referred to as perky, reference made to sex scandal in mayors office, passionate kissing, woman making orgasmic sounds and gestures in bathroom, reference to womans breasts getting bigger, reference made to being horny.

Drugs: few times alcohol used in some scenes, news crew busted for marijuana found in van.

Other: man picks nose, dog urinates on furniture and urinates and has bowel movement in toilet, middle finger given, God is inaccurately portrayal, God is mocked and yelled at, Scripture is misquoted and misused, monkey comes out of mans rear and goes back into mans rear as commanded by God, dead body of gangster is found (only shoes and legs shown), farting sounds are heard.
